Masonry repointing services involve carefully removing deteriorated or damaged mortar from between bricks, stones, or blocks and replacing it with fresh, durable mortar. This process helps restore the structural integrity and appearance of masonry walls, chimneys, and facades. Repointing is a precise task that requires skill to match the existing mortar’s color, texture, and joint profile, ensuring the repair blends seamlessly with the original construction. It’s an essential service for maintaining the longevity and aesthetic appeal of masonry features on residential properties.
Over time, mortar can weaken due to weather exposure, moisture infiltration, or age, leading to cracks, crumbling, or gaps. These issues can compromise the stability of walls and increase the risk of further damage or water intrusion. Repointing addresses these problems by replacing compromised mortar, preventing further deterioration, and helping to preserve the overall strength of the masonry. Properly executed repointing can also improve energy efficiency by sealing gaps that allow drafts or moisture to penetrate the structure.

The overview below groups typical Masonry Repointing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fairfax, VA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or repointing work on small sections of brick or stone usually range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the damage and accessibility.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Moderate Projects - Medium-sized repointing jobs, such as restoring larger wall sections, generally cost between $600 and $1,500. Local contractors often see many projects in this range, with costs varying based on the materials and site conditions.
Large or Complex Jobs - Larger projects involving extensive repointing or difficult access can range from $1,500 to $3,000 or more. These projects are less common but may be necessary for historic restorations or multi-story buildings.
Full Replacement or Major Restoration - Complete repointing or rebuilding of entire masonry facades can reach $5,000 or higher, especially for historic or high-rise structures. These projects are typically at the upper end of the cost spectrum due to their scope and complexity.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
